About Us

Rosemary Lodge is a long-established Tier 3 Hospital equipped with an onsite MRI, CT, digital X-ray, and in-house diagnostics. Our 6 satellite branches vary in size and facilities, but all have established teams and friendly clients.

Across all branches, we have a team of 43 Veterinary Surgeons, 40 Registered Veterinary Nurses, and Support Staff making 140 employees in total. Bath Veterinary Referrals is based at Rosemary Lodge Hospital, the team includes both Medicine Clinicians and Surgeons. We pride ourselves on our friendly working environment and our focus on staff well-being. Staff are actively encouraged to develop their skills and knowledge via in-house learning and CPD.
